  .NET的数据库天然支持MSSQLServer,但是并非其他数据库不支持,而是微软基于自身利益需要,在支持、营销上推自己的数据库产品;但是作为平台战略,他并非排斥其他数据库,而是参考java体系提出了一套数据库访问规范,让各个第三方进行开发,提供特定的驱动。
  MySQL是免费的数据库,在成本上具有无可替代的优势,但是目前来讲,并没有提供。微软把MySQL当作ODBC数据库,可以按照ODBC.Net规范进行访问,具体参考
  http://www.microsoft.com/china/community/Columns/Luyan/6.mspx
  而实际上,针对ODBC。Net的需要配置DSN的麻烦,而是出现了一个开源的系统MySQLDriverCS,对MySQL的开发进行了封装,实现了.net环境下对于MySQL数据库系统的访问。
  http://sourceforge.net/projects/mysqldrivercs/
  通过阅读源代码,我们看到MySQLDriverCS的思路是利用C函数的底层库来操纵数据库的,通常提供对MySQL数据库的访问的数据库的C DLL是名为libmySQL.dll的驱动文件,MySQLDriverCS作为一个.net库进行封装C风格的驱动。
  具体如何进行呢?
  打开工程后,我们看到其中有一个比较特殊的.cs文件CPrototypes.cs:

  using System;
  using System.Data;
  using System.Runtime.InteropServices;
  namespace MySQLDriverCS
  {
   //[StructLayout(LayoutKind.Sequential)]
   public class MYSQL_FIELD_FACTORY
   {
   static string version;
   public static IMYSQL_FIELD GetInstance()
   {
  if (version==null)
  {
   version = CPrototypes.GetClientInfo();
  }
  if (version.CompareTo("4.1.2-alpha")>=0)
  {
   return new MYSQL_FIELD_VERSION_5();
  }
      else
   return new MYSQL_FIELD_VERSION_3();
   }
   }
   public interface IMYSQL_FIELD
   {
   string Name{get;}
   uint Type{get;}
   long Max_Length   {get;}
   }
   ///<summary>
   /// Field descriptor
   ///</summary>
   [StructLayout(LayoutKind.Sequential)]//"3.23.32", 4.0.1-alpha
   internal class MYSQL_FIELD_VERSION_3: IMYSQL_FIELD
   {
   ///<summary>
   /// Name of column
   ///</summary>
   public string name;     
   ///<summary>
   /// Table of column if column was a field
   ///</summary>
   public string table;     
      //public string org_table;       /* Org table name if table was an alias */
      //public string db;       /* Database for table */
   ///<summary>
   /// def
   ///</summary>
   public string def;      
   ///<summary>
   /// length
   ///</summary>
   public long length;   
   ///<summary>
   /// max_length
   ///</summary>
   public long max_length;  
   ///<summary>
   /// Div flags
   ///</summary>
   public uint flags;    
   ///<summary>
   /// Number of decimals in field
   ///</summary>
   public uint decimals;   
   ///<summary>
   /// Type of field. Se mysql_com.h for types
   ///</summary>
   public uint type;
   ///<summary>
   /// Name
   ///</summary>
   public string Name
   {
      get{return name;}
   }
   ///<summary>
   /// Type
   ///</summary>
   public uint Type
   {
      get{return type;}
   }
   ///<summary>
   /// Max_Length
   ///</summary>
   public long Max_Length
   {
      get   {return max_length;}
   }
   }
   ///<summary>
   /// Field descriptor
   ///</summary>
   [StructLayout(LayoutKind.Sequential)]
   internal class MYSQL_FIELD_VERSION_5: IMYSQL_FIELD
   {
   ///<summary>
   /// Name of column
   ///</summary>
   public string name;   
   ///<summary>
   /// Original column name, if an alias
   ///</summary>
   public string org_name;  
   ///<summary>
   /// Table of column if column was a field
   ///</summary>
   public string table;   
   ///<summary>
   /// Org table name if table was an alias
   ///</summary>
   public string org_table;  
   ///<summary>
   /// Database for table
   ///</summary>
   public string db;      
   ///<summary>
   /// Catalog for table
   ///</summary>
      //public string catalog;      
   ///<summary>
   ///def
   ///</summary>
   public string def;      
   ///<summary>
   /// length
   ///</summary>
   public long length;   
   ///<summary>
      /// max_length
   ///</summary>
   public long max_length;  
   ///<summary>
   /// name_length
   ///</summary>
      //public uint name_length;
   ///<summary>
   /// org_name_length
   ///</summary>
   public uint org_name_length;
   ///<summary>
   /// table_length
   ///</summary>
   public uint table_length;
   ///<summary>
   /// org_table_length
   ///</summary>
   public uint org_table_length;
   ///<summary>
   /// db_length
   ///</summary>
   public uint db_length;
   ///<summary>
   /// catalog_length
   ///</summary>
   public uint catalog_length;
   ///<summary>
   /// def_length
   ///</summary>
   public uint def_length;
   ///<summary>
   /// Div flags
   ///</summary>
   public uint flags;    
   ///<summary>
   /// Number of decimals in field
   ///</summary>
   public uint decimals;   
   ///<summary>
   /// Character set
   ///</summary>
   public uint charsetnr;  
   ///<summary>
   /// Type of field. Se mysql_com.h for types
   ///</summary>
   public uint type;
   ///<summary>
   /// Name
   ///</summary>
   public string Name
   {
      get   {return name;}
   }
   ///<summary>
   /// Type
   ///</summary>
   public uint Type
   {
      get   {return type;}
   }
   ///<summary>
   /// Max_Length
   ///</summary>
   public long Max_Length
   {
      get   {return max_length;}
   }
   }
   //[StructLayout(LayoutKind.Explicit)]
   public enum enum_field_types
   {
      FIELD_TYPE_DECIMAL, FIELD_TYPE_TINY,
              FIELD_TYPE_SHORT,FIELD_TYPE_LONG,
                FIELD_TYPE_FLOAT,FIELD_TYPE_DOUBLE,
                FIELD_TYPE_NULL,  FIELD_TYPE_TIMESTAMP,
                FIELD_TYPE_LONGLONG,FIELD_TYPE_INT24,
                FIELD_TYPE_DATE,  FIELD_TYPE_TIME,
                FIELD_TYPE_DATETIME, FIELD_TYPE_YEAR,
               FIELD_TYPE_NEWDATE,
                FIELD_TYPE_ENUM=247,
                FIELD_TYPE_SET=248,
                FIELD_TYPE_TINY_BLOB=249,
                FIELD_TYPE_MEDIUM_BLOB=250,
                FIELD_TYPE_LONG_BLOB=251,
                FIELD_TYPE_BLOB=252,
                FIELD_TYPE_VAR_STRING=253,
                FIELD_TYPE_STRING=254,
                FIELD_TYPE_GEOMETRY=255
   };
   ///<summary>
   /// C prototypes warpper for mysqllib.
   ///</summary>
   internal class CPrototypes
   {
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_init" )]
   unsafe public static extern void* mysql_init(void* must_be_null);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_close" )]
   unsafe public static extern void mysql_close(void* handle);
   // BEGIN ADDITION 2004-07-01 BY Alex Seewald
   // Enables us to call mysql_option to activate compression and timeout
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_options" )]   
   unsafe public static extern void mysql_options(void* mysql, uint option, uint *value);
   // END ADDITION 2004-07-01 By Alex Seewald
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_real_connect" )]
   unsafe public static extern void* mysql_real_connect(void* mysql, string host, string user, string passwd, string db, uint port, string unix_socket, int client_flag);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_query" )]
   unsafe public static extern int mysql_query(void*mysql, string query);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_store_result" )]
   unsafe public static extern void *mysql_store_result(void *mysql);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_free_result" )]
   unsafe public static extern void mysql_free_result(void*result);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_errno" )]
   unsafe public static extern uint mysql_errno(void*mysql);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_error" )]
   unsafe public static extern string mysql_error(void*mysql);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_field_count" )]
   unsafe public static extern uint mysql_field_count(void*mysql);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_affected_rows" )]
   unsafe public static extern ulong mysql_affected_rows(void*mysql);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_num_fields" )]
   unsafe public static extern uint mysql_num_fields(void*result);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_num_rows" )]
   unsafe public static extern ulong mysql_num_rows(void *result);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_fetch_field_direct" )]
   unsafe public static extern IntPtr mysql_fetch_field_direct(void*result, uint fieldnr);
      ///<returns>Returns a string that represents the client library version</returns>
      [DllImport("libmySQL.dll",CharSet=System.Runtime.InteropServices.CharSet.Ansi,
      EntryPoint="mysql_get_client_info", ExactSpelling=true)]
   public static extern string GetClientInfo();
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_fetch_row" )]
   unsafe public static extern IntPtr mysql_fetch_row(void*result);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_select_db" )]
   unsafe public static extern int mysql_select_db(void*mysql,string dbname);
      [ DllImport( "libmySQL.dll", EntryPoint="mysql_fetch_lengths" )]
   unsafe public static extern UInt32 *mysql_fetch_lengths(void*result);
   }
  }
 基本上是将C风格的基础数据结构进行.net的重新定义,然后通过InteropServices进行访问。
